Output 58dcaf8b30d8a14d704f229196e80b3f05b1a07a95a9029a2f19e87d8275ee0a:0

value
4494820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ed5624b211eb21e9a0252f357685b48da2210f8 OP_EQUAL
address
3K63wAkVQn7ZRq2biadgaDwGhZJTtDPQob
transaction
58dcaf8b30d8a14d704f229196e80b3f05b1a07a95a9029a2f19e87d8275ee0a
spent
true